2007 Chevrolet Express vs. 1987 Chevrolet Blazer
To start off, 2007 Chevrolet Express is newer by 20 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1987 Chevrolet Blazer.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1987 Chevrolet Blazer would be higher. At 5,999 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Chevrolet Express is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Chevrolet Express (300 HP @ 4400 RPM) has 144 more horse power than 1987 Chevrolet Blazer. (156 HP @ 4000 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Chevrolet Express should accelerate faster than 1987 Chevrolet Blazer.
Let's talk about torque, 2007 Chevrolet Express (488 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 176 more torque (in Nm) than 1987 Chevrolet Blazer. (312 Nm @ 2400 RPM). This means 2007 Chevrolet Express will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1987 Chevrolet Blazer.
Compare all specifications:
2007 Chevrolet Express | 1987 Chevrolet Blazer | |
Make | Chevrolet | Chevrolet |
Model | Express | Blazer |
Year Released | 2007 | 1987 |
Body Type | Van |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 5999 cc | 4300 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| V |
Horse Power | 300 HP | 156 HP |
Engine RPM | 4400 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Torque | 488 Nm | 312 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4000 RPM | 2400 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 102 mm | 101.6 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 92 mm | 88.4 mm |
Fuel Type | Diesel | Gasoline |
Transmission Type | Automatic | Automatic |
Number of Seats | 12 seats | 5 seats |
Vehicle Length | 6210 mm | 4670 mm |
Vehicle Width | 2020 mm | 2050 mm |
Vehicle Height | 2090 mm | 1870 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 3940 mm | 2710 mm |
